Winner of "American Idol XIV" Crowned | Playbill

News Winner of "American Idol XIV" Crowned The winner of the 14th season of Fox's "American Idol" was named during the May 13 broadcast of the singing competition, which will come to a close following its 15th season.

Nick Fradiani, 29, from Guilford, CT, emerged as America’s choice.

Fradiani capped his coronation on the finale by singing “Beautiful Life,” which is available for download on americanidol.com and iTunes.

The broadcast from The Dolby Theatre in Hollywood, CA, featured performances by the reunited Top 12 finalists, as well as Echosmith, Fall Out Boy, Jamie Foxx, Andy Grammer, The Jacksons, Vance Joy, Ricky Martin, Michael McDonald, Janelle Monae, New Kids on The Block, Pitbull, Nile Rodgers, Prince Royce, Chris Brown, Steven Tyler, and "Idol" judge Keith Urban, along with fellow judges Jennifer Lopez and Harry Connick, Jr.

Fradiani is the 14th finalist to win the "American Idol" title and joins past winners Kelly Clarkson, Ruben Studdard, Fantasia, Carrie Underwood, Taylor Hicks, Jordin Sparks, David Cook, Kris Allen, Lee DeWyze, Scott McCreery, Phillip Phillips, Candace Glover and Caleb Johnson.

The “American Idol Live!” U.S. concert tour begins July 7 in Clearwater, FL, and stops in major cities, including New York, Chicago, Houston and Nashville before wrapping in Riverside, CA, Aug. 28. Details can be found at americanIdol.com/tour.
